Virtual Commemoration of the 111th Anniversary of the Triangle Shirtwaist Factory Fire

Mar 25, 2022 - 5:30 PM to 6:30 PM EDT

Where: Online via Zoom

Join the NYC Central Labor Council, AFL-CIO, Workers United and the Remember the Triangle Fire Coalition for the 111th Anniversary Commemoration of the Triangle Shirtwaist Fire. This annual event remembers the 146 workers whose deaths helped set the framework for modern-day safety measures. The program will, once again, take place virtually and will include music, poetry, video presentation, and end with a unique “reading of the names.” This annual commemoration serves to educate union members, activists, students and community allies about workplace safety, collective bargaining rights and the importance of standing together to protect workers’ safety.

This year’s event will also include a tribute to Ed Vargas, who passed away last fall and who was a longtime labor organizer, champion of working families and tenacious advocate for the creation of a permanent memorial to those lost in the Triangle Fire.
